Richie T said:

I'm not sure what the power upgrade is, do you know what exactly is being done to get the additional 10 bhp. I have asked my dealer ona few occassions for details of upgrades however they appear to want to play them down. I'll assume that they don't mess with the warranty.

 

So the answer is that Subaru supply a disc to the dealer (admin charge £10) who can then download its contents on to my ECU, one shot only, at a cost of: wait for it, £1,000! For 10 bhp! I changed my mind until I know more abot torque figures andfuel consumption.

Anyone driven a carvwith the upgrade?
